How should the CBOE historical PE ratio be determined?
Realizing that PE stands for Price to Earnings ratio, we need two values to compute it: stock price and earnings per share. The stock price at any given date is a known historical value, but what about the earnings number to use?

✔️Accepted answer: There are a number of different approaches when it comes to calculating a historical PE ratio for a company like Cboe Global Markets. We like to take our measurements on each of the past quarterly earnings reports. That only leaves the question of whether the earnings number at that quarterly report should be used on an annualized basis, or some other method. We approach this question using three different methods, on this CBOE Historical PE Ratio page.

What is the average historical PE for CBOE based on annualized quarterly earnings?
As we look back through earnings history, what is the resulting PE calculation if at each measurement period we use that quarter's earnings result annualized?

Another interesting CBOE historical PE Ratio calculation we look at is to take the median earnings per share of the last four quarters for CBOE, and then annualize the resulting value... with that annualized number then being used in the PE calculation. To walk through this math for CBOE, we start with the past four EPS numbers and we first sort them from lowest to highest: 1.78, 1.90, 2.06, and 2.06. We then toss out the highest and lowest result, and then take the average of those two middle numbers — 1.90 and 2.06 — which gives us the median of 1.98. Basically the way to think about this 1.98 number is this: for the trailing four earnings reports, 1.98 marks the "middle ground" number where CBOE has reported a value higher than 1.98 half the time, and has reported a value lower than 1.98 half the time. Annualizing that median value then gets us to 7.92/share, which we use as the denominator in our next PE calculation. With 180.00 as the numerator (as of 4/10/2024), the calculation is then 180.00 / 7.92 = 22.7 as the CBOE PE ratio as of 4/10/2024, based on that annualized median value we calculated.
